E Set-up and modification
1 Special notes on safety
Danger to personnel by inadvertent starting of the engine, the traction drive, the con-
veyor, the auger, the screed or the lifting units.
Unless otherwise specified, work may only be performed when the engine is at a
standstill!
- To protect the paver finisher against inadvertent starting:
Set the drive lever to the centre position and set the preselector to zero; if applica-
ble, remove the drive traction fuse from the operating panel; pull out the ignition key
and the main battery switch.
- Protect raised machine parts (e.g. screed or hopper) against lowering by means of
mechanical safeguards.
- Replace spare parts, or have them replaced, properly.
When connecting or disconnecting hydraulic hoses and when working on the hydrau-
lic system, hot hydraulic fluid may spurt out at high pressure.
Switch off the engine and depressurise the hydraulic system! Protect your eyes!
- Properly re-install all protective devices before re-commissioning the paver finish-
er.
- The walking platform must always reach over the entire width of the screed.
The hinged walkway (option for all variable screeds) may only be swung up under
the following circumstances:
- When paving next to a wall or a similar obstacle.
- During transportation on a low-bed trailer.
